site stats

Excel vba load sheet into array

WebSep 13, 2012 · It is very simple to read a range on a worksheet and put it into an array in VBA. For example, Dim Arr () As Variant ' declare an unallocated array. Arr = Range ("A1:C5") ' Arr is now an allocated array When you bring in data from a worksheet to a VBA array, the array is always 2 dimensional. WebJan 2, 2015 · Reading a Range of Cells to an Array. You can also copy values by assigning the value of one range to another. Range("A3:Z3").Value2 = Range("A1:Z1").Value2The value of range in this example is considered to be a variant array. What this means is that you can easily read from a range of cells to an array.

How to transfer data from an ADO Recordset to Excel with …

WebJul 15, 2015 · end if else 'cells copy input sheet - contain formulas set mycopy = inputwks.range ("vehicleentry") 'non-contiguous named range historywks nextrow = .cells (.rows.count, "a").end (xlup).offset (1, 0).row end inputwks 'mandatory fields tested in hidden column set mytest = mycopy.offset (0, 2) if application.count (mytest) > 0 msgbox … WebJan 30, 2024 · excel vba store array and write to sheet. Phoenix Logan. 'both these declarations will workDim arTesting As Variant Dim arTesting () As Variant arTesting = … brandon burris 29 https://idreamcafe.com

[Solved]-Load csv file into a VBA array rather than Excel Sheet-VBA Excel

WebOct 21, 2024 · If Excel 97 is detected, use the GetRows method of the ADO recordset to copy the recordset into an array. If you assign the array returned by GetRows to a range of cells in the worksheet, the data goes across the columns instead of down the rows. For example, if the recordset has two fields and 10 rows, the array appears as two rows … WebApr 28, 2024 · To do this, we first need to open VBA by clicking on ALT + F11, then right-click on the left window of the module and choose Insert >> Module: When we click on it, another window will be opened on the right side, and we will be able to write our code in it. Our code for static worksheets arrays is as follows: 1 2 3 4 5 6 7 8 Sub Static_Array() WebFeb 27, 2024 · 4 Ideal Examples to Read CSV File into Array. To read the CSV file into an array, we will utilize the CSV file below to demonstrate our points. There are four columns in the file: Employee ID, First Name, Last … brandon burroway

excel - VBA Transferring array to a sheet - Stack Overflow

Category:Excel VBA to Read CSV File into Array (4 Ideal …

Tags:Excel vba load sheet into array

Excel vba load sheet into array

Excel VBA Array and Array Methods With Examples - Software …

WebArray : What is the fastest way to unload a 2 dimensional Array into an excel worksheet using VBA?To Access My Live Chat Page, On Google, Search for "hows te... WebYou can download this VBA Arrays Excel Template here – VBA Arrays Excel Template Example #1 Take a look at the below example. X is a variable which holds the data type of integer. Code: Sub Array_Example1 () Dim x As Integer x = 1 End Sub Now assign a value of 1 to the declared variable x. Let’s insert the value of 1 to the cell A1. Code:

Excel vba load sheet into array

Did you know?

WebWe want to use the FILES function to extract the names of the 22 files in the main folder in an Excel file. We use the following steps: Select cell A1 and enter the full path of the “Excel Tutorials” main folder followed by an asterisk (*) symbol. Note: If you do not know the full path of the main folder, you can get it using the below ... WebOct 9, 2024 · You can change that so that it reads the list of sheet names from the same range. Just create a named range and use: Sheets ("Setup").range ("YourNamedRange") instead of selection When you feed the print preview the list of sheet names in the array, it cannot contain blanks.

WebApr 11, 2024 · Sheets(Array("Cover", "Trend", "NIE")).Select. The code below works to a degree. It includes the worksheets with a Y next to them, but there doesn't seem to be a way to stop it from including the "Inputs" worksheet. It is highly unlikely that one would want to include the "Inputs" worksheet. WebJan 4, 2012 · To load all sheets data into an array use Dim TArray () as Variant Dim sh as Worksheet ReDim TArray (1 To ActiveWorkbook.Worksheets.Count) For each sh in …

WebMay 29, 2015 · For a new thread (1st post), scroll to Manage Attachments, otherwise scroll down to GO ADVANCED, click, and then scroll down to MANAGE ATTACHMENTS and click again. Now follow the instructions at the top … WebImport the sheets from the Excel file into import-sheet.xlsm. For Each sheet In Workbooks (fileName).Worksheets total = Workbooks ("import-sheets.xlsm").Worksheets.count Workbooks (fileName).Worksheets (sheet.Name).Copy _ after:=Workbooks ("import-sheets.xlsm").Worksheets (total) Next sheet

WebLoad csv file into a VBA array rather than Excel Sheet. Okay, looks like you need two things: stream the data from the file, and populate a 2-D array. ... As Variant ' Load a file …

WebCan you use VBA in spreadsheet "A" import a module, also located in spreadsheet "A", into spreadsheet "B". u/DaFackBra - Your post was submitted successfully. Once your problem is solved, reply to the answer (s) saying Solution Verified to close the thread. Follow the submission rules -- particularly 1 and 2. To fix the body, click edit. haileys invernessWebAug 30, 2024 · In the video below I show you 2 different methods that return multiple matches: Method 1 uses INDEX & AGGREGATE functions. It’s a bit more complex to setup, but I explain all the steps in detail in the video. It’s an array formula but it doesn’t require CSE (control + shift + enter). Method 2 uses the TEXTJOIN function. hailey side effectsWebDec 19, 2024 · ADO in Excel VBA – Practical Learning: Using ADO and SQL with VBA. To retrieve the data from any data source into Excel using ADO: 1. We have to Open the connection to the Data Source 2. We need to run the required SQL command 3. We have to copy the resulted record set into our worksheet 4. We have to close the record set and … hailey singer activistWebOpen your workbook that you want to insert another worksheet data. 2. Click Enterprise > Import / Export > Insert File at Cursor, see screenshot: 3. And in the Insert File at Cursor dialog box, select a cell which you want to put the data begin in, and then click Browse button to select one workbook that you want to insert. 4. brandon burr mdWebSelect Sheet1. On the Tools menu, point to Macro and then click Macros. In the Macro dialog box, click from_sheet_make_array, and then click Run. To Pass and Receive an Array On a module sheet, type the following code: Sub pass_array () Dim thisarray As Variant thisarray = Selection.Value receive_array (thisarray) End Sub brandon burrows udotWebSub LoadCSVtoArray () strPath = ThisWorkbook.Path & "\" Set cn = CreateObject ("ADODB.Connection") strcon =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& strPath & ";Extended Properties=""text;HDR=Yes;FMT=Delimited"";" cn.Open strcon strSQL = "SELECT * FROM SAMPLE.csv;" Dim rs As Recordset Dim rsARR () As Variant Set rs … brandon burroughs sheriffWebAug 18, 2024 · Open VBA Editor in Excel Writing a macro Using the Macro Recorder Commenting in VBA Chapter 2: Navigating your spreadsheet with VBA Using the VBA Range object How to select cells with VBA Controlling different workbooks Macros to control worksheets Chapter 3: Understanding VBA Variables VBA Variable Types How to … brandon burrows